1.備份數(shù)據(jù)庫ysqldump命令備份數(shù)據(jù)庫,命令格式如下:ysqldump1ameame.sql
2.修改MySQL配置文件yfysqld]段落,在其中添加以下內(nèi)容:
character-set-server=utf8eral_ci
3.停止MySQL服務(wù)
使用以下命令停止MySQL服務(wù):itysql stop
4.修改MySQL數(shù)據(jù)文件ysql"、".MYI"、".MYD"結(jié)尾的文件的字符集修改為UTF-8。可以使用以下命令批量修改:dysqlame1/utf8/g'dysqlame1/utf8/g'dysqlame1/utf8/g'
5.啟動MySQL服務(wù)
使用以下命令啟動MySQL服務(wù):itysql start
6.修改數(shù)據(jù)庫字符集
使用以下命令修改數(shù)據(jù)庫字符集:ameeral_ci;
7.修改數(shù)據(jù)表字符集
使用以下命令修改數(shù)據(jù)表字符集:ameeral_ci;
8.驗(yàn)證字符集轉(zhuǎn)換
使用以下命令驗(yàn)證字符集轉(zhuǎn)換是否成功:
SHOW VARIABLES LIKE 'character_set%';%';
以上就是將MySQL字符集轉(zhuǎn)換為UTF-8的詳細(xì)步驟。需要注意的是,如果已經(jīng)存在中文數(shù)據(jù),轉(zhuǎn)換字符集后需要重新導(dǎo)入數(shù)據(jù)。